Information about Expecco[Bearbeiten]
The basic philosophy of expecco is that test procedures can be created, maintained and executed by developers and programmers, as well as by domain experts and analysts without any special programming knowledge (also called "No Code").
However, in contrast to other such sstems, experienced users can still create their own code, scripts and extended functions in their preferred programming language.
One of the highlights and unique features of expecco is its almost seamless integration of graphical flow based programming and multiple programming languages, such as PowerShell, Python, NodeJS/Javascript, C/C++, Java, Ruby and Smalltalk (and others).
Activities can be programmed in any of those languages and they interact easily.
Thus, expecco combines the "No Code" approach with unlimited extensibility and programmability which is requested by advanced users and programmers.
